Our Summary

The menisci, the two pieces of cartilage that cushion and stabilize your knee, are crucial for the knee’s function and protection. They can get torn, which is a common injury in young athletes and older people with early signs of knee degeneration. If not treated properly, these tears can lead to more serious knee problems.

Recently, the medical community has shown interest in improving the methods used to repair the menisci. Indeed, some studies suggest that it’s possible to fix tears that were previously considered beyond repair, as long as the cartilage is still in good condition.

However, the choice of the repair method depends on the surgeon’s knowledge and skills. They need to be familiar with the different techniques available and be ready to mix them if necessary to get the best results.

There is also ongoing research on biological enhancement methods, which involve using natural substances to aid the healing process. These methods show some early promise, but more research is needed before we can confidently recommend them.

Timeline

Before Meniscectomy:

  1. Patient experiences knee pain, swelling, and instability.
  2. Patient undergoes physical examination and imaging studies (such as MRI) to diagnose meniscus tear.
  3. Conservative treatment options such as rest, ice, physical therapy, and corticosteroid injections may be attempted.
  4. If conservative treatment fails, the orthopedic surgeon may recommend meniscectomy to remove the torn portion of the meniscus.

After Meniscectomy:

  1. Patient undergoes meniscectomy surgery, which can be done arthroscopically.
  2. Patient may experience post-operative pain, swelling, and stiffness.
  3. Physical therapy is initiated to help the patient regain strength and range of motion in the knee.
  4. Patient gradually returns to normal activities, with varying levels of success depending on the extent of the meniscus removal.
  5. Long-term consequences of meniscectomy may include increased risk of osteoarthritis due to altered biomechanics and increased stress on the remaining meniscus and articular cartilage.

It is important for patients to follow their surgeon’s post-operative instructions and attend all recommended follow-up appointments to optimize their recovery and long-term knee health.
